Technical advantages

The vacuum environment greatly reduces the boiling point of the liquid that needs to be removed, so the vacuum Drying Oven can be easily applied to heat-sensitive substances. For samples that are not easy to dry, such as powder or other granular samples, using a vacuum Drying Oven can effectively shorten the drying time;

Under vacuum inert conditions, the possibility of thermal explosion of oxides is completely eliminated;

Compared with ordinary Drying Ovens that rely on air circulation, powdery samples will not be blown away and move when drying;

Application

Vacuum Drying Oven is widely used in biochemistry, chemical and pharmaceutical, medical and health, agricultural scientific research, environmental protection and other research and Applications, for powder drying, baking and disinfection and sterilization of various glass containers. It is especially suitable for fast and effective drying of heat-sensitive, easily decomposed, easily oxidized substances and complex composition items.

Structural features

1. The liner adopts a streamlined arc design, the outer shell is made of cold-rolled steel plate, and the surface is electrostatically sprayed;

2. The inner tank is made of stainless steel or cold-rolled steel plate, and the semicircular four corners are easy to clean;

3. The tightness of the cabinet door can be adjusted by the customer arbitrarily, and the integrally formed silicone rubber door seal ensures high vacuum in the cabinet;

4. The control panel adopts microcomputer intelligent PID control, with timing and over-temperature alarm functions;

5. The door of the box is made of toughened, explosion-proof double-layer glass door, so that the objects cultivated in the observation studio can be seen at a glance;

Among them, the DZF-60 series is the basic type, which conducts heat through both sides of the inner tank; the DZF-30 series has independent heating tubes for each layer, and can set different required temperatures independently for each layer; the DZF-50 series is the inner tank A total of four sides are heated on the left, right, back, and bottom to make the temperature transfer more uniform.
